What are the typical costs for full-time daycare for an infant or toddler in Macungie, PA?

In Macungie and the surrounding Lehigh Valley area, full-time daycare costs can vary significantly based on the type of facility. For a licensed daycare center, you can expect to pay between $1,200 and $1,600 per month for infant care. Toddler care typically ranges from $1,000 to $1,400 per month. Home-based family childcare providers in Macungie often offer slightly lower rates, generally ranging from $800 to $1,200 monthly. These costs are influenced by factors like staff-to-child ratios, curriculum, and facility amenities. It's important to note that Pennsylvania's Child Care Works subsidy program is available for eligible families to help offset these expenses.

How can I verify the licensing and inspection history of a daycare provider in Macungie?

All childcare providers in Pennsylvania must be licensed by the Department of Human Services (DHS), Office of Child Development and Early Learning (OCDEL). To verify a provider's status and review their compliance history, you can use the state's online **Child Care Finder** tool. This resource allows you to search for providers in Macungie by name or zip code (e.g., 18062) and view their license type, capacity, and any recent inspection reports, including citations for non-compliance. You can also contact the **Early Learning Resource Center (ELRC) Region 17**, which serves Lehigh County, for assistance and to ask specific questions about local providers' records.

Are there long waitlists for daycare centers in Macungie, and how far in advance should I apply?

Due to high demand, especially for infant care slots, many reputable daycare centers in Macungie and the greater Lehigh Valley do maintain waitlists. It is highly recommended that expecting parents or families planning a move begin their search and get on waitlists **6 to 12 months in advance**. For popular centers, the wait for an infant spot can be 9-18 months. Some centers may have shorter waits for toddler or preschool-age children. When touring facilities, always ask about their current waitlist length, the deposit policy to hold a spot (if any), and how often they update families on their status.

What local resources in Macungie can help me find and choose quality childcare?

The primary local resource is the **Early Learning Resource Center (ELRC) Region 17**, which serves Lehigh County. They offer free, personalized referrals to licensed providers in Macungie, help with understanding the Child Care Works subsidy, and provide information on quality indicators like Keystone STARS ratings—Pennsylvania's quality rating system.
